Dr. Alexa Saul is excited to provide comprehensive vision and medical exams at ABC Children’s Eye Specialists! She is an Arizona desert native from the North Phoenix area. Dr. Saul completed her undergraduate degree at the University of Arizona in Tucson, graduating Summa Cum Laude with a Bachelor of Science in Neuroscience. She continued her education at Midwestern University Arizona College of Optometry, where she received her Doctor of Optometry degree. Dr. Saul enjoys providing vision care and education for the whole family. Her clinical experience includes ocular disease, primary care, strabismus and amblyopia management, specialty contact lenses including scleral lenses, and binocular vision disorders.
While completing her undergraduate degree in Neuroscience, Dr. Saul found herself fascinated with the role vision plays in daily life, and knew she wanted to become an Optometrist. In Tucson, she enjoyed being involved on campus and being a leader of an outreach program called the Arizona Retina Project. She organized the vision program at the annual Tucson Festival of Books, where she had the opportunity to teach children and their families about vision and how their eyes work! At Midwestern College of Optometry, she provided primary care in the pediatric clinic. She also worked with infants and children of all ages at Phoenix Children’s Hospital, where she developed skills in emergency care, routine vision and medical exams. In her spare time she enjoys spending time with family, friends, and her 4 dogs. She also enjoys Pilates, hiking, and traveling.

Dr. Stromme attended Seattle University and graduated with a degree in General Science with a Pre-Profession Specialization. She earned her Doctorate of Optometry in 2005 at the Illinois College of Optometry where she made the dean’s list. Dr. Stromme owned and operated a private successful optometry practice in Yakima for the last 14 years, is an infant see provider and is American Board of Optometry Certified in Retina. Dr. Stromme has been a member of Sunrise Rotary, received a Paul Harris fellow award and has also served as a board member for Comprehensive Mental Health. Dr. Stromme is a past president of the Yakima Society of Optometric Physicians and has served as a trustee for the American Optometric Association. In her free time, she likes to boat, play with her 150lb Anatolian Shepherd (Zeus), and spend time with her awesome family.

Dr. Lotus Schifsky, also known as Dr. Lotus, is from Prescott...Wisconsin. She began her journey south by attending Gustavus Adolphus College in St. Peter, Minnesota, where she graduated with a Bachelor of Arts in Biology. Her next stop in her southern migration was Bloomington, Indiana to attend Indiana University School of Optometry.
While there, she was a member of several honor societies including, Beta Sigma Kappa, Gold Key, and AOA+ Leadership. When not involved with leadership societies, Dr. Lotus spent time volunteering for various community outreach programs and assisting faculty as an associate instructor in various pediatric courses. She was recognized by faculty and peers for her dedication to pediatric care and awarded the COVD Award for Excellence in Vision Therapy.
After graduation, she moved to Louisville, Kentucky to complete her residency in pediatrics and vision therapy at Bowersox Vision Center. While there, her love and knowledge for pediatric care continued to grow as she worked with a variety of patients who had ocular conditions including amblyopia, strabismus, and binocular vision disorders.
Her final stop in her journey south is Phoenix, Arizona with ABC Children's Eye Specialists. She is beyond excited to continue working with pediatric patients to provide optimal care to all. When not in the clinic, Dr. Lotus loves to spend time exploring new places, lifting weights, socializing with friends, and curling up on the couch with a good book and her three cats.

Dr. Julia Zyrina, OD, is the dedicated and highly skilled optometrist behind Pine Vision Care. With a passion for enhancing vision and a commitment to patient well-being, Dr. Zyrina provides top-notch eye care to the Philadelphia and Main Line communities.
Dr. Zyrina earned her master’s degree from Ural State Pedagogical University and pursued her optometry degree at Salus University in Pennsylvania. She further honed her skills through an internship at Wills Eye Hospital and a residency in ocular disease at the VA Medical Center in Philadelphia.
Before establishing Pine Vision Care, Dr. Zyrina gained invaluable experience working in various private practices. Her extensive background ensures that patients receive the highest quality care, tailored to their unique needs.
Dr. Zyrina’s approach to eye care is thorough and compassionate. She believes in performing comprehensive exams using state-of-the-art equipment, ensuring no detail is overlooked. Dr. Zyrina takes the time to understand each patient's specific needs, providing personalized care plans to achieve optimal eye health.
Dr. Zyrina sees her patients as family. She is dedicated to making sure everyone receives the personal care and attention they deserve, guaranteeing an exceptional eye care experience.
Specialties:
Comprehensive Eye Exams
Contact Lens and Eyeglass Fittings
Treatment of Eye Conditions like Blepharitis and Dry Eye
Vision Therapy and Low Vision Rehabilitation
Personal Life:
Dr. Zyrina lives in the Main Line with her husband and their three boys. When she’s not at the clinic, she enjoys spending quality time with her family, exploring the community, and staying active.
